In addition to cross-dressing, characters also say things that suggest they are mimicking the other gender.
Appearances
- Email 1 step ahead — In the ending where Strong Sad's hands get glued to his butt, Bubs scolds him for not being "very ladylike."
- Email 2 emails — Coach Z picks up a name tag and claims he's "Hot Girl #37".
- Email couch patch — Lil' Strong Bad mistakes Carl Lewis for a girl and writes grafitti on the couch proclaiming his love to him.
- Email kind of cool — Strong Bad boasts that Creepy Comb-over story Strong Bad would still be "so cool, that even if you were a dude, [he'd] still call at you like you were a lady."
- Senor Mortgage — Senor Cardgage calls the Visor Robot "Valerie."
- Teen Girl Squad Issue 7 — The Ugly One has "boy or girl?" written next to her picture in the opening.
- Homestar Presents: Presents — Coach Z confuses his father for his mother.
- Email garage sale — Coach Z counts himself as a mom.
- Marzipan's Answering Machine Version 12.2 — Strong Bad calls Marzipan "the go-to guy, or gal" for joining a Goatface Club. He says it would be hard to tell which because of her goatface.
- Senorial Day — Senor Cardgage calls Strong Bad, "Ms. America."
- Bug in Mouth Disease — Strong Bad exclaims, "Can't you see Grandma's watching her stories?" when Homestar Runner distracts him during Caleb Rentpayer.
- Email senior prom — Homestar mistakes Coach Z for Strong Sad's date, "Deborah", and Strong Bad with no pants on is crowned the Prom Queen.
- Teen Girl Squad Issue 11 — So and So's job at Shirt Folding Store requires her to wear a name tag labeled "Mark".
- Summer Short Shorts — Strong Bad and Strong Mad refer to The Cheat as if he is Strong Mad's girlfriend.
- Email road trip — Homestar mistakes Strong Bad and The Cheat for young lovers making out.
- Email cliffhangers — Homestar fears he has become a pregnant woman.
- Email looking old — Strong Sad addresses lace-lifted Strong Bad as his "great-grandma".
- Email the movies — Strong Bad calls Homestar "the little girl behind [him] who wouldn't shut up."
- Date Nite — Coach Z is seen wearing hair curlers next to Bubs inside Bubs' Concession Stand at the end, imposing that he is Bubs' date.
- One Two, One Two — Strong Bad sings that he is an independent girl.
- Email mini-golf — The Drive-Thru Whale calls Strong Bad "ma'am", but Strong Bad interprets this as if the Whale is talking to his mother.
